Indian Budget 2006-07 on Agriculture Sector

Union Budget of India - Agriculture Sector

Agriculture Sector

  • - Farm credit raised to Rs 1,75,000 crore, providing relief to additional 50 lakh farmers.
  • - At 7 percent interest rate farmers receive short-term credit from NABARD, with Rs 3,00,000 upper limit on principal amount.
  • - The outlay for Accelerated Irrigation Benefit Programme (AIBP) has been raised by 58.22 per cent to Rs 7,120 crore for 2006-07 from Rs 4,500 crore during 2005-06.
  • - Banking sector to credit-link an additional 3,85,000 Self-Help Groups (SHGs) in 2006-07.
  • - NABARD to open a separate line of credit for financing farm production and investment activities.
  • - The corpus of Rural Infrastructure Development Fund (RIDF) in 12 tranches to be increased to Rs 10,000 crore.
  • - The programme for repair, renovation and restoration of water bodies to be implemented through pilot projects in 23 districts in 13 states. The estimated cost of the programme stands at Rs 4,481 crore.
